有以下程序: ##include void swap(int x,int y){int temp;temp = x;x = y;y = temp;}void main(){int a=3, b=5;swap(a,b);printf("交换后a=%d,b=%d\n",a,b);}程序运行后的输出结果是( )。
A. 3,5
B. 5,3
C. a=3,b=5
D. a=5,b=3
查看答案
以下程序输出结果是:( )void fun (int a,int b,int c){ a=456; b=567; c=678;}int main(){ int x=10, y=20,z=30;fun (x,y,z);printf("%d,/%d,%d\n",x,y,z);return 0; }
A. 30,20,10
B. 10,20,30
C. 456567678
D. 678567456
下面程序的功能是使用函数求两数得最大值,【1】、【2】分别填写的是( )。#include int fun(int x,int y){ int z; z=x>y?x:y;【1】 ; }main(){ int a,b,max;scanf("%d %d",&a,&b);max=【2】;printf("max=%d \n",max); }
A. return z
B. return 0;
C. fun(a,b)
D. fun(x,y)
函数fun(n),n在100-999之间的三位数,判断n是否为水仙花数(n的各位数字立方和正好等于n),【1】、【2】分别填写的是( )。int fun(int n){ int a,b,c; a=n%10;【1】; 【2】;if (a*a*a+b*b*b+c*c*c==n)return 1;else return 0; }
A. b=n/10%10
B. b=n%10/10
C. c=n%100
D. c=n/100
下面函数的功能是:判断2017年是否为闰年,【1】、【2】分别填写的是( )。int fun( int year ){ if((【1】&&【2】)||(year%400==0))printf("2017年是闰年");elseprintf("2017年不是闰年"); }
A. year/4==0
B. year%4==0
C. year%100!=0
D. year/100!=0